New service supports women seafarers who experience sexual violence at sea

The Seafarers’ Charity has announced funding for a new service to support women seafarers who have experienced sexual trauma while working at sea. Internationally operated charity Salute Her is set to receive funding over a two-year period to deliver its women-centric therapy and trauma counselling to women seafarers and women working in fishing.
